There is a difference if someone in the heat of battle will say something harsh or stands in NCR
for 2 hours and keep calling names random players. Unfortunately usually there is nobody to enforce
it and no filter can solve it, so the best solution is to give players ability to mute other people.

Players aren't allowed to be rude towards each other but they are allowed to shoot each other into bloody pulp, baserape and steal without penalty?

But all the same, ingame communications have very little to do how the game is played and how the mechanics work. It wouldn't do harm if ignore command was implemented. Would be nice to know if someone has ignored one's own character however.
